Legal expert Jonathan Turley suggests that Trump's defense team could gain a significant advantage in the hush-money case by seeking a possible misdemeanor conviction instruction, despite potential personal resistance from the former president. The trial, scheduled to start on Monday, marks the first criminal trial of a former president and involves allegations of falsifying company records to conceal payments to Michael Cohen for burying negative stories during the 2016 campaign, including hush money to Stormy Daniels.
